Highlights
Is it cheaper to live in Hayfork or is it cheaper to live in Anderson?
- Hayfork is 5.7% less expensive than Anderson.

Which city has more affordable housing, Hayfork or Anderson?
- Hayfork housing costs are 13.6% less expensive than Anderson housing costs.

Is Health Care more affordable in Anderson or is Health Care more affordable in Hayfork.
- Health related expenses are 1.3% less in Hayfork.
